Brooklyn triple shooting injures teen girl, leaves one man dead and another injured

A shooting this morning in East Williamsburg, Brooklyn has left one man dead, and a 13-year-old girl and another man injured.

Police are looking for the shooters, described as three Hispanic men in their 20s, who opened fire outside 91 Knickerbocker Ave. just before 8a.m. on Tuesday.

A 53-year-old man was shot in the torso and died at the scene, police said.

One of the bullets grazed a 13-year-old girl’s hip. She was taken to Elmhurst Hospital and listed in stable condition. A 57-year-old man was shot in his torso, and he was taken to the same hospital.

The three suspects, who described as wearing a gray shirt, black shirt and multicolor shirt, fled the scene. There are no arrests and the investigation continues.
